Wildlife Safaris
Go on game drives in famous parks like Serengeti, Ngorongoro, Tarangire, and Ruaha. Watch animals like lions, elephants, zebras, giraffes, and hippos in the wild.

Cultural Safaris
Visit Maasai villages, see traditional dances, or meet the Hadzabe tribe. You’ll learn about Tanzania’s people, food, and culture in a respectful way.

Boat & Walking Safaris
Take a boat on the Rufiji River or walk with a guide in the bush. You’ll see animals up close and feel more connected to nature.

Fly-in Safaris
Don’t want long drives? You can fly straight to parks like Serengeti or Selous. This gives you more time to enjoy the safari.

Beach & Safari
Enjoy a safari, then relax on the beach. Visit Zanzibar, Mafia Island, or Dar’s coast after your safari for swimming, sun, and fresh seafood.

Family Safaris
We plan safaris for families with kids. The pace is easy, the guides are friendly, and the places are safe and fun for all ages.
